Philip Reid saves the statue of freedom / Steven Sellers Lapham & Eugene Walton ; illustrated by R. Gregory Christie. Ann Arbor, MI : Sleeping Bear Press, [2014] {36} p. : col. ill. ; 29 cm. Explores the life of Philip Reid, a slave who helped cast the 'Statue of Freedom' that was placed atop the Capitol building in 1863. 4.9 Follett Library Resources. 3-6 Follett Library Resources. 3-6. 20140714.
